Therapy For Anxiousness Conditions
Therapy is a powerful device for dealing with anxiousness problems. It entails psychiatric therapy and often medicine. Medicines help alleviate your signs and allow you to focus on psychotherapy.


C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T) addresses distorted thinking patterns and offers you with tools to handle anxiousness signs and symptoms. This includes exposure therapy, where you face your feared object or situation gradually, such as flying or public speaking.

C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T).
Making use of CBT, a specialist can aid you recognize the adverse patterns that activate stress and anxiety signs. This method instructs you how to transform these ideas and habits. It likewise focuses on training you coping skills that you can use in your day-to-day live.

As an example, if your anxiousness is activated by social circumstances, your therapist will certainly show you to face these situations as opposed to preventing them. Your therapist will certainly likewise show you relaxation techniques, like breathing exercises and mindfulness.

CBT usually entails 6-20 regular or fortnightly treatment sessions, and these will normally last 30-60 mins. Nonetheless, the quantity of time that you spend in treatment will certainly differ depending on your specific requirements and the type of anxiousness condition. Many people experience significant renovation within 8 therapy sessions.

Interpersonal treatment (IPT).
Social therapy concentrates on improving social skills and partnerships, which can decrease anxiousness symptoms. This type of therapy is specifically effective for anxiety conditions with solid social components, like social stress and anxiety disorder and generalized anxiousness problem. It also assists individuals manage their phobic actions and boosts their mood.

Unlike conventional talk treatment, which might discover past experiences and intrapsychic problems, IPT concentrates on present partnerships and life events and is usually time-limited (12-16 sessions). This enables an extra concentrated approach to addressing stressors that add to your anxiety symptoms.

IPT was established in the 1970s by Gerald Klerman and Myrna Weissman as a treatment for anxiety, yet it has actually since been adapted to deal with numerous mental health and wellness worries. Its effectiveness is supported by many researches, including those focusing on stress inpatient mental health care and anxiety conditions.

Eye motion desensitization and reprocessing treatment (EMDR).
EMDR is among one of the most efficient anxiousness therapies for anxieties, anxiety attack, generalised anxiousness, and various other related disorders. Its performance stems from its holistic method, dealing with both the cognitive and physiological elements of stress and anxiety. Utilizing a body scan and other healing strategies, EMDR intends to alter generalized anxiety-related beliefs and sensations.

Developed by Francine Shapiro, EMDR was first utilized to deal with trauma, yet its success in relieving anxieties has drawn considerable attention. Throughout sessions, your specialist will certainly collaborate with you to recognize unfavorable beliefs and troubling feelings linked to distressing occasions that add to your stress and anxiety. Then, through bilateral stimulation (like eye movements or audio tones), recycling distressing memories reduces their psychological fee, relieving symptoms like body tension and a fast heartbeat. Online therapy.
Online treatment is a growing source for individuals looking for stress and anxiety treatment. The benefits of on-line anxiety aid consist of convenience and affordability, in addition to accessibility and versatility. People can connect with their therapists through video clip conversation, call, or in-app messaging.

On-line therapists can provide a selection of therapies for stress and anxiety conditions, consisting of c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T), exposure treatment, and relaxation strategies. They can likewise teach individuals dealing techniques and abilities for managing their signs and symptoms.

One more important element of online therapy for anxiousness is challenging unfavorable thoughts and ideas. This can be done by examining the evidence for scared thoughts, evaluating purposeless beliefs, and testing out adverse predictions. The therapist can additionally advise meditation or self-help programs to help in reducing physical arousal and advertise leisure.
